Salick Health Care, Inc. and Varian Medical Systems Announce Supply Agreement for Cancer Treatment Systems

PALO ALTO, Calif., Jun 13, 2001 (BW HealthWire) --Varian Medical Systems, Inc. (NYSE:VAR) and Salick Health Care, Inc. (SHC), a company that provides consulting and management services to outpatient comprehensive cancer centers throughout the United States, today announced that they have signed a sole source agreement to supply the cancer centers with advanced radiotherapy systems for treating cancer. The three-year contract covers Varian's state-of-the-art equipment and software for SmartBeam(TM) IMRT (intensity modulated radiation therapy), a new form of highly precise radiation therapy that targets cancer cells with high doses while minimizing the exposure of nearby healthy tissue.

"Salick Health Care is a technologically driven business that is committed to investing in proven technologies to keep the centers' programs on the cutting edge and competitive over the long term," said Peter Jessup, SHC CEO. "This contract will enable us to bring the most advanced cancer treatments like SmartBeam IMRT to patients in a cost effective way."

"Salick Health Care has demonstrated leadership in outpatient oncology treatment since 1985. They have plans for implementing Varian's SmartBeam IMRT at a majority of sites," said Timothy Guertin, president of Varian Medical Systems' oncology business. "Under this contract, Varian will provide the cancer center facilities with access to equipment and support for implementing IMRT."

The agreement covers Varian Medical Systems' full range of products, including Clinac(R) EX Platinum linear accelerators, Ximatron(R) treatment simulators, multi-leaf collimators, brachytherapy systems, medical imaging systems, and software for planning treatment and managing patient information. In addition, Varian and Salick Health Care have signed an all-inclusive service agreement by which Varian will manage maintenance activities for SHC's eight affiliated cancer centers. The service agreement covers preventative maintenance, emergency service response, and proactive parts replacement.

Varian Medical Systems, Inc., (NYSE:VAR) of Palo Alto, California, is the world's leading manufacturer of integrated cancer therapy systems as well as X-ray tubes and flat-panel sensors for imaging in medical, scientific, and industrial applications. Varian Medical Systems employs approximately 2,400 people and reported sales of $690 million in its most recent fiscal year ended September 29, 2000. For more information, visit www.varian.com.

Salick Health Care has developed a unique patient-centered model for outpatient oncology, that offers diagnostic and treatment services 24 hours a day, seven days a week. The Company manages eight comprehensive cancer centers in California, Florida and New York and provides a broad range of consulting services to help its clients build and operate successful cancer programs in any environment from physician office to community hospital to academic medical center.
